SELECT INTO语法,丢失索引

SELECT INTO语法在我们开发过程中经常会用到如:

SELECT  *  INTO  Table_B  FROM  Table_A

产生的新表Table_B并不会包含Table_A中的主键以及索引,遇到查询超时问题,可以先检查代码是否包含SELECT INTO操作

,并重新增加索引

/*增加主键,主键上会默认有聚集索引*/
ALTER TABLE 表名 ADD CONSTRAINT 主键名 PRIMARY KEY (列名)
/*增加索引*/
CREATE NONCLUSTERED|CLUSTERED INDEX 索引名 ON 表名(列名 ASC|DESC)

 

posted @ 2018-04-25 16:19  LongBar  阅读(464)  评论(0编辑  收藏  举报